It appears that any UK assets are taxed at 40%, but there is a £325k tax-free threshold on the estate. You have to make a UK tax return on Form IHT400, unless it's just shares & cash valued at under £150k or a few other exceptions. For UK Grant of Probate, you need to get it in addition to your Irish one unless the UK estate is under £15k.
The main point in the UK is that you have to pay up within 6 months or you will be charged interest, and you unless you register within 12 months you will have to pay a penalty. Also, it's the Estate that is taxed, not the beneficiaries as in Ireland.
The lesson here is to move your UK assets back to Ireland before you pass on....
